Noted entertainment actor Pankaj Tripathi is currently busy shooting for the movie Oh My God 2 with Akshay Kumar. The video of his shoot with Akshay at Mahakal temple in Ujjain is going viral. Pankaj does not shy away from discharging his social responsibility by taking time out of this busy schedule. He urged the people of Bihar to participate in panchayat elections in a consequential way.

Pankaj Tripathi hails from Belsand, a village in the Gopalganj district of Bihar. Pankaj, the son of a farmer, has seen the difficulties in rural life and within him very closely. His dreams made him suit Mumbai's urban life but he did not forget his origins. When contacted by the officers of the State Election Commission, Bihar, he jumped into the idea to spread the message about the importance of Panchayat elections in the life of a villager. He understands that for the development of the country, every level of governance needs to be strengthened from its roots. More than 68% of the Indian population lives in rural India and it is very important that this class understands the importance of governance and participates wholeheartedly.

Speaking on the occasion, Pankaj said, "Panchayat elections are a great example of basic democracy and everyone should participate in the upcoming elections for their betterment. The beauty of panchayat elections lies in the fact that the contestants are from the village itself, so it becomes easier for the villagers to know their candidates well.'' The Election Commission has introduced modern technologies like biometrics and EVMs to standardize the election process.
